“惊喜”的英文是:surprise 读音:英 [səˈpraɪz] 美 [sərˈpraɪz] 释义:vt.使惊奇;突袭;意外发现 n.惊喜,惊奇;意外的事 用法: 一、surprise可做名词,具体用法如下: 1. 表示“惊讶、惊奇、诧异”时,是不可数名词。 常用短语:in surprise 惊讶地;to one's surprise 让某人惊讶的是 1)in surprise意为“惊奇地”常位于动词之后作状语,表示方式。 例如:The little girl turned around and looked at him in surprise.小女孩转过身来,惊奇地望着他。 2)to one's surprise 意为“使某人吃惊的是......”,它对全句进行解释或说明,表示说话人对上文的看法或态度,一般放在句首。 例如:To our surprise,the boy won the prize. 使我们惊奇的是这个男孩获奖了。 2.表示“令人惊异、惊奇、意想不到的事”时,是可数名词。 如:The whole thing is a great surprise to us .整个事情使我们感到十分惊奇。 二、surprise 还可以做及物动词,意思是“使...惊讶”。 常用短语:surprise sb. 使某人感到惊讶 The news greatly surprised us. 这条消息使我们大为惊讶。 三、拓展延伸: 1)surprised 形容词,意思是“感到惊讶的”,作表语时,其主语通常为“人”。 常用结构:be surprised at sth. 对某事感到惊讶 be surprised to do sth. 做某事而感到惊讶 be surprised + that从句 因...而惊讶 2)surprising 形容词,意思是“令人感到惊讶的”,主语通常为“物”。 a surprising look 一个令人吃惊的表情 The news is surprising.这条消息令人惊讶。
惊喜的英文翻译是surprise。 surprise 英 [səˈpraɪz] 美 [sərˈpraɪz] vt.使惊奇;突袭;意外发现 n.惊喜,惊奇;意外的事 扩展资料1、He came back in as I was heading up to the shower. 'Surprise, surprise,' he said. 我正要去淋浴时他回来了。“想不到吧,”他说。 2、His question took his two companions by surprise 他提的问题让他的两个伙伴都愣住了。 3、It surprised me that a driver of Alain's experience should make those mistakes 令我惊讶的是像阿兰这样经验丰富的司机竟然会犯那样的错误。 4、It wouldn't surprise me if there was such chaos after this election that another had to be held 如果你告诉我这次大选后局面会出现混乱,以致不得不重新举行选举,我一点也不会惊讶。 5、To their surprise, hundreds replied to the advertisement. 令他们吃惊的是,有几百人对广告作出了回应。
